Understanding the Significance of MKV in Multimedia Content

The Matroska Video format, commonly referred to as MKV, is a digital container format that stands out in the world of multimedia for its versatility and comprehensive support for various media types. Unlike simpler video container formats that might only support video and audio, MKV goes several steps further. It is capable of encapsulating an almost limitless array of video, audio, picture, and subtitle tracks all within a single file. This exceptional capability makes MKV not just a container but a robust framework for multimedia content distribution and storage.

MKV's name is inspired by the Russian matryoshka dolls, symbolizing its ability to contain multiple layers of media within a single file. This format emerged as a project aimed at creating a universal format that could store common multimedia content like movies, TV shows, and online videos without the restrictions imposed by older container formats.

Key Features of MKV:

  • Versatility: It can include video, audio, subtitles, and pictures in a single file.
  • High Quality: Supports high-definition resolutions, including 4K and beyond.
  • Subtitles: Can hold multiple subtitle tracks in different formats.
  • Chapters and Menus: Offers support for DVD-like menus and chapter points.
  • Compatibility: While not as universally supported as formats like MP4, it's well-supported by many software media players and some hardware devices.
  • Open-source: As an open-source project, MKV benefits from constant updates and has a wide developer community working on its improvement.

The Role of MKV in Multimedia Storage and Streaming

MKV is particularly favored for storing movies and TV series because it does not compress the original media files, thus preserving the original quality. Content creators and distributors value MKV for its ability to combine high-definition video with multiple audio tracks and subtitle options in various languages, all within a single file. This not only simplifies the process of distributing multimedia content but also enhances the viewing experience by offering the audience a choice in how they engage with the content.

For example, a single MKV file for a movie could include the original audio, a director's commentary track, several subtitle options, and even related bonus content. This level of versatility is unmatched by most other container formats.

Creating and Manipulating MKV Files: A Tutorial

To highlight the versatility and power of MKV, let's go through a tutorial on how to create an MKV file containing a video, an audio track, and subtitles using FFmpeg, a free and open-source command-line tool for processing multimedia files.

Step 1: Install FFmpeg

First, ensure that FFmpeg is installed on your system. It's available for Windows, macOS, and Linux.

Step 2: Gather Your Media Files

For this tutorial, you will need:

  • A video file (example: video.mp4)
  • An audio file (example: audio.mp3)
  • A subtitle file (example: subtitles.srt)

Ensure all files are in the same directory as where you will run your FFmpeg command.

Step 3: Creating the MKV File

Open your command line interface and navigate to the directory containing your files. Execute the following command:

ffmpeg -i video.mp4 -i audio.mp3 -i subtitles.srt -map 0:v -map 1:a -map 2:s -c copy output.mkv

Here's what this command does:

  • -i specifies the input files.
  • -map is used to select which streams (video, audio, subtitles) to include in the output file.
  • -c copy tells FFmpeg to copy the streams without re-encoding them, preserving the original quality.
  • output.mkv is the name of the resulting MKV file.

After running this command, you should have an output.mkv file in your directory that combines the video, audio, and subtitles into a single MKV file.

The Impact of MKV on Multimedia Consumption

The adoption of MKV in multimedia consumption has had a profound impact on how users interact with media content. The format's flexibility allows for a richer media experience, catering to a broad range of user preferences. For example, the anime community has widely adopted MKV due to its support for multiple subtitle tracks, making it easier to distribute shows with fan-made translations.

Moreover, MKV's open-source nature fosters innovation and continuous improvement, enabling developers and enthusiasts to expand its capabilities further. As multimedia technologies evolve, MKV remains a pivotal format in the landscape, adapting to new standards and user needs.
